It was a very late night for the Pella girls and boys track squads but both were successful in Nevada last night. For the Pella girls it was their season opener and they came away with three first place finishes winning the 4×100, 4×800 and distance medley relays. Marielle Gaiser was second in the 400 and they also had a runner up finish in the 4×200.

On the boys side Pella won their third consecutive meet and recorded six first place finishes. Those included Matt “ Bubba” Meyers in the long jump, Zach Wittenberg in the 3200, Brett Bogaard in the 100, Wade Pingel in the 400 hurdles, as well as the 4×200 and medley relays. They also had four second place finishes including the shuttle hurdle, and 4×800 relays as well as Austin King in the 400 and Dan Borgerding in the shotputNext up both the girls and boys will compete at the Panther Relays in Knoxville tomorrow. Girls coach Dak Rasmussen says they always look forward to the Panther Relays and hopes they’ll have success but they will be shorthanded due to Prom being held at Pella tomorrow night. Due to Prom night they will be without most of their leading runners during the afternoon but he says they’ll load up their events the first half of the day and see how they wind up.
